Everyone by now knows that I'm a big zumba fan! - and it's all thanks to falling upon a great little class held in Sturton-le-Steeple village hall on a Tuesday evening.

For an hour from 7.30pm until 8.30pm you can come along, try it out and there's no obligation to join. It costs £4.50 for one week or, if you love it! - and you surely will! - sign up for ten weeks for £40.
It doesn't matter if you miss a week; you sign up for ten and no worries if they are not consecutive.

Zumba is happening everywhere at the moment folks, so you're spoilt for choice on classes. As well as the class at Sturton you can find it at Carr Hill School, Retford on a Tuesday from 6 til 7pm; Wednesdays at The Elms Hotel also at 6 til 7pm or Thursdays 7 'til 8pm at Retford Sports Centre. These three classes cost £4 a go. It's a bargain!
